Request for Indian Claims Plan from Mr. O. K. Chandler, 1945-04-14 - 1945-04-14
Scope and Contents
The document is a letter dated April 14, 1945 from George B. Schwabe to Mr. O.K. Chandler. Schwabe expresses concern for Chandler's upcoming eye operation and hopes for its success. He also mentions his interest in Chandler's plans regarding the Republican Party's pledges to Native Americans and requests that Chandler share his views with him either in person or in writing. Schwabe concludes the letter with well wishes for Chandler's health.
